ARLINGTON, Texas – UT Arlington head baseball coach
Darin Thomas announced the addition of Taylor Dugas to his coaching staff as Assistant Coach and Recruiting Coordinator. Dugas joins the Mavs after spending the last four seasons at Northwestern State in Louisiana.

Dugas' imprint on the Demons was evident, as NSU produced an All-Southland Conference selection in each of his three full seasons as hitting coach. In 2018, Dugas coached the Southland Conference Player of the Year and Collegiate Baseball Third Team All-American David Fry.
Â
The Demons had one of their best offensive seasons in nearly a decade during Dugas' second season in Natchitoches. The NSU batters hit 50 home runs, while leading the Southland Conference with 172 extra-base hits.

Dugas was a four-year letterman at Alabama, where he set schools records for hits (334), singles (235), doubles (67) and triples (18). He was drafted in the eighth-round by the Chicago Cubs (2011) and New York Yankees (2012). Dugas reached the majors while playing in the Yankees organization in 2015.
Â
In Dugas' four-year career, he averaged .283 at the plate, had an on-base percentage of .400 while knocking in 108 RBI.
